~に (location of existence)

The particle に marking a location of existence or position — 'at [a place].' Used with existence verbs (いる, ある) and with verbs like 立つ ('stand') when describing static position, not movement to it. Also marks the surface or location on which something rests, attaches, or moves (壁にかける 'hang on the wall'). With motion verbs (来る, 行く), に specifies the destination as a point. Distinct from で (location of action: 部屋で勉強する 'study in the room') and from を (path of motion).
